I've been reading recently about the original cypherpunks and the first private key encryption as early as 1975. From what I've read, the mechanisms that have evolved into our current crypto's were developed by libertarians and anarchists to communicate, and eventually transact over the internet, privately & with 0% interference from banks/government agencies.

It seems to me that the whole thing has developed a million miles away from what it was intended for. As you rightly say, most of the value flowing into crypto is being appropriated/funnelled into agencies that are far from the decentralised ideals of the original creators of BTC and other cryptos.
